The cheapest way to get from Sampaloc, Manila to EDSA Shrine is to bus via Ortigas Ave / Columbia Intersection, Manila which costs ₱20 - ₱30 and takes 57 min.
The fastest way to get from Sampaloc, Manila to EDSA Shrine is to taxi which takes 12 min and costs ₱180 - ₱220.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Ramon Magsaysay Blvd, Manila and arriving at Ortigas Ave, Quezon City, Manila. Services depart every 10 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 39 min.
No, there is no direct train from Sampaloc, Manila to EDSA Shrine station. However, there are services departing from España and arriving at MRT-3 Ortigas Station, Epifanio de los Santos Av, Mandaluyong City, Manila via MRT-3 Magallanes Station, EDSA, Makati City, Manila.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 15m.
The distance between Sampaloc, Manila and EDSA Shrine is 14 km. The road distance is 9.1 km.
The best way to get from Sampaloc, Manila to EDSA Shrine without a car is to bus which takes 55 min and costs ₱20 - ₱35.
The bus from Ramon Magsaysay Blvd, Manila to Ortigas Ave, Quezon City, Manila takes 39 min including transfers and departs every 10 minutes.
Sampaloc, Manila to EDSA Shrine bus services, operated by Jeepney - LTFRB, depart from Ramon Magsaysay Blvd, Manila station.
Sampaloc, Manila to EDSA Shrine train services, operated by Philippine National Railways, depart from España station.
The best way to get from Sampaloc, Manila to EDSA Shrine is to bus which takes 55 min and costs ₱20 - ₱35. Alternatively, you can train, which costs ₱29 - ₱40 and takes 1h 15m.
